An update of the mutation spectrum of phenylalanine hydroxylase (PAH) gene in the population of Turkey
Abstract Phenylketonuria (PKU) is an autosomal recessive disorder of phenylalanine metabolism, mostly caused by PAH gene variants. The aim of this study was to identify the frequency of PAH gene variants in Turkish population with PKU. In 433 patients with PKU, PAH gene was examined using next generation sequencing (NGS) method. IVS10- 11G>A, p.R261Q, p.A300S, p.A403V, and p.T380 variants, which are the most common variants in this study, constituted 45,9% of the variants in our study. Nine novel variants p.A34V, K73Qfs*4, R157H, R261S, p.T266I, p.S310P, T328A, p.F351I, and K363N were identified. This study determines the most common PAH variants in Turkey and shows that PKU can be screened before marriage with the screening kits. Identification of the PAH gene variant spectrum is important for early diagnosis, understanding molecular mechanisms, clinical follow-up, treatment, and genetic counseling. And the novel variants found this study are important for further studies.
